Zimbra 8.0.6 - IOS and Android CalDAV issue

Questions, comments, and problems with Zimbra on Apple desktops & general CalDAV / CardDAV questions.
Post Reply
Paladinemishakal
Posts: 48
Joined: Sat Sep 13, 2014 2:37 am

Zimbra 8.0.6 - IOS and Android CalDAV issue

Post by Paladinemishakal »

Hi All,

I am using the Release 8.0.6.GA.5922.UBUNTU12.64 UBUNTU12_64 FOSS edition and I would like to find more information with regard to Zimbra + iPhone/Android + CalDAV.

As I am using the FOSS edition, I was recently informed that some of my users have a problem with using iPhone and trying to configure CalDAV to add calendar from their Zimbra account. After much searching, I have the following questions to ask here and hope some of you can assist me.

Questions:
1. I have various model of iPhone running different version iOS. Assuming I have iOS 5, iOS 6, iOS 7 and iOS 8. Does the iPhone implementation of CalDAV only support ActiveSync?
2. I can configure CalDAV from Zimbra on the iPhone but I noticed that the "invitees" option is not found in any of the above version of iOS, so what am I missing here?
3. With question 1 and 2 in mind, which ZCS is able to support the requirement?
4. Also I tried to configure CalDAV on my Android running 4.4.2 and I have installed CalDAV Sync Free Beta (http://www.appjenny.com/Android/App/org ... yncadapter) but when I tried creating a calendar entry with participant from some users in the same Zimbra email server, my users did not get any invitation. Is there something missing here?

Note: I am using Thunderbird with Lightning add-on and with the same CalDAV configured, I can send calendar invite and they will receive it.

Thanks & Regards.
User avatar
Gren Elliot
Advanced member
Advanced member
Posts: 183
Joined: Tue Jun 10, 2014 4:45 am

Zimbra 8.0.6 - IOS and Android CalDAV issue

Post by Gren Elliot »

The current released versions of Zimbra implement https://tools.ietf.org/html/draft-desru ... v-sched-03. Lightning and Mac OSX Apple Calendar up to Mavericks supported this method for adding scheduling capability to CalDAV but simpler clients like iPhone calendar and various Android clients/connectors don't. Yosemite no longer works correctly with draft-desruisseaux-caldav-sched-03 either.



Zimbra does not currently support https://tools.ietf.org/html/rfc6638 which works in a significantly different way. Many CalDAV clients do. The main difference between the standards is that in the old standard the client did most of the work whilst in the new standard, the server does most of it.



I am actively working on support for rfc6638 - see https://bugzilla.zimbra.com/show_bug.cgi?id=69984 if you want to monitor how it is progressing. I am very eager to see this supported :-)



Just so you know, CalDAV and ActiveSync are completely different things - the first is an Open standard and the second is a Microsoft proprietary standard. Often, calendaring clients support both protocols though...



All the best,

Regards,

Gren
sergio77
Posts: 2
Joined: Sat Sep 13, 2014 3:11 am

Zimbra 8.0.6 - IOS and Android CalDAV issue

Post by sergio77 »

Hi Elliot, are there any news about this boring situation? We are moving to another mail server solution for this problem... can you help us?
User avatar
Gren Elliot
Advanced member
Advanced member
Posts: 183
Joined: Tue Jun 10, 2014 4:45 am

Zimbra 8.0.6 - IOS and Android CalDAV issue

Post by Gren Elliot »

This feature is undergoing QA testing for the upcoming 8.6 release. https://bugzilla.zimbra.com/show_bug.cgi?id=69984 is currently in state Resolved/Fixed which means that development are happy with the feature. It will change to Resolved/Verified when QA are happy with it. If that happens it is highly likely to be included in 8.6.



Hope that helps,

Regards,

Gren
Post Reply